<p>It’s been another fantastic year for Loop, as we were once again recognised as a great place to work.</p>
<p>For the second year in a row, Loop was named one the of the best places to work across the country and the industry!</p>
<p>Following on from achieving our highest ever colleague engagement score in the summer – and retaining our Two Star Outstanding rating for a second year in a row – Loop went on to have a fantastic result at this year’s Best Companies awards night.</p>
<p>On the night we were named in the Top 10 Business Services companies for our sector. We also scored in the Top 50 companies in Yorkshire and the Humber, as well as making the Top 100 Best Large Companies in the country!</p>
<p>This year we were also named finalists in the European Contact Centre &amp; Customer Service Awards (ECCCSA 2022). Loop made the top five in the 'Great Place To Work' category, ahead of companies from across 32 other countries and across multiple industries.</p>
<p>We couldn’t have achieved this without the amazing work of our colleagues – and we’re hoping for even more success in 2023.</p>

<p>Loop has been awarded a two star award and deemed an outstanding company to work for, alongside being ranked number 10 in the sector  Best Companies to work for in the UK, and 41st in Yorkshire and Humber top companies to work for.</p>
<p><img class="alignnone size-medium wp-image-838" src="https://www.loop.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2021/07/BC-results-300x85.jpg" alt="" width="300" height="85" /></p>
<p><!-- /wp:paragraph --></p>
<p><!-- wp:paragraph --></p>
<p>This is the highest score Loop have achieved since starting to enter the awards in 2006. To achieve this, in the middle of the Covid 19 pandemic, is an incredible achievement, and one we are immensely proud of.</p>
<p>Best Companies, recognises organisations that lead the way in creating engaging and exciting workplace for their colleagues. From the information gathered from surveys with employees, it suggests that their leadership teams and senior management understand that engaging with their workforce is the most effective way to attract and keep the best staff in challenging markets. The Regional Best Companies Index (RBCI) is the most rigorous way of measuring engagement. Using the Best Companies b-Heard Survey, employees are asked to score 70 statements based on 8 Factors of Workplace engagement on a 7 point scale from ‘Strongly Disagree’ to ‘Strongly Agree’. The final score is normalised for company size band and calculated out of 1000.</p>

<p>One of our Customer Support Managers was named as industry champion for vulnerability at the Utilities and Telecoms Awards, which celebrate excellence within credit and collections in sectors.<br />
Angie Nock received the award for her work ensuring Yorkshire Water customers can access the help they need to pay their bills.</p>
<p>Speaking about Angie’s award win, Tim Sheer, Head of Billing and Collections, said: “Angie has led a shift from a traditional view of supporting vulnerable customers to seeing every customer as an individual with unique circumstances and tailoring our approach to suit that customers need through her ‘best for you’ approach.<br />
“Her vision and ability to implement it has led to fundamental changes in how we support our customers who need it most. The award is well deserved and recognition for the passion and energy she has which motivates her team to be the best they can be and deliver the best outcomes for our customers.”</p>
<p>In 2020, more than 12,000 customers have also received a three-month payment holidays due to the financial implications of the Covid-19 pandemic, with additional support with bills provided at the end of the payment holiday if required.</p>
<p>Angie’s award was not the only win on the night, as we claimed the Best Conduct and Culture and Water Team of the Year – Collections categories.</p>
